Heard Sri Kalp Nath Rai, learned counsel for the petitioner, Sri Ambrish Shukla, learned Additional Chief Standing Counsel for the State respondents and Sri Tejasvi Misra, learned counsel for Ghaziabad Development Authority. 2. The petitioner company is registered under the Company Act, 1956. Initially, it was registered as Niti Shree Buildtech Private Limited but later on, it has been changed as Sourya Estates Private Limited w.e.f. 23.04.2012 and certificate was issued under Section 23(1) of the said Act, which is appended as Annexure-2 to the writ petition. 3.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that initially, the petitioner company was having 1/3 share in Plot No. 1236 admeasuring 0.0770 hectare and Plot No. 1247 admeasuring 0.2140 hectare and was also recorded in the revenue record of the concerned Tehsil (Gram Sabha Noor Nagar (Loni), Tehsil and District Ghaziabad). Learned counsel for the petitioner further submits that the portion was acquired and award was also made on 30.12.2023. The petitioner company has moved various applications for disbursement of compensation but till date the application has not been processed by the Additional District Magistrate (Land Acquisition), Irrigation, Ghaziabad (respondent no. 4). 4. On the other hand, Sri Tejasvi Misra, learned counsel for Ghaziabd Development Authority submits that G.D.A. is the competent authority and the adequate compensation has already be deposited with the Special Land Acquisition Officer. He submits that he has no objection in case, the petitioner approaches the Special Land Acquisition Officer. 6. Considering the relief, as prayed for, at this stage, we are not inclined to invite the objection from the respondents. 7.
The instant writ petition stands disposed of with the observation that in case, the petitioner files a detailed application ventilating its grievance before the Additional District Magistrate (Land Acquisition), Irrigation, Ghaziabad, we expect that the said application shall be processed and decided within three months strictly in accordance with law. In case, there is no impediment, in view of the award, compensation shall be released in favour of the petitioner. May 14, 2026 gp WRIC No. 19038 of 2026 2 (Kunal Ravi Singh,J.)
